X-Git-Url: http://git.madism.org/?p=apps%2Fmadmutt.git;a=blobdiff_plain;f=lib-ui%2Fcurs_lib.c;h=8a78ac81883847966f15fd507c905c48fca8597e;hp=5e16f4d21c1e5531d0f2191a3b9ead4c02550cb2;hb=HEAD;hpb=19806c1ee3019ddf9facf23eb19a13c128abfba9 diff --git a/lib-ui/curs_lib.c b/lib-ui/curs_lib.c index 5e16f4d..8a78ac8 100644 --- a/lib-ui/curs_lib.c +++ b/lib-ui/curs_lib.c @@ -343,6 +343,7 @@ void curses_initialize(void) if (start_color() == ERR || !has_colors() || COLORS < 8) mutt_exit(-1); madtty_init_colors(); + madtty_init_vt100_graphics(); ci_start_color(); noecho(); raw(); @@ -506,13 +507,13 @@ ssize_t mutt_pretty_size(char *s, ssize_t len, ssize_t n) if (n < 1023949) /* 10K - 999K */ /* 51 is magic which causes 10189/10240 to be rounded up to 10 */ - return snprintf(s, len, "%ldK", (n + 51) / 1024); + return snprintf(s, len, "%ldK", (n + 51) / 1024L); if (n < 10433332) /* 1.0M - 9.9M */ return snprintf(s, len, "%3.1fM", n / 1048576.0); /* (10433332 + 52428) / 1048576 = 10 */ - return snprintf (s, len, "%ldM", (n + 52428) / 1048576); + return snprintf (s, len, "%ldM", (n + 52428) / 1048576L); } /*